J&K assembly elections: Vote in large numbers and strengthen festival of democracy, says PM Modi

Prime Minister Narendra Modi urged citizens to vote in large numbers as the first phase of Jammu and Kashmir assembly elections began. He particularly called upon young and first-time voters to participate. This election marks a significant milestone, being the first since the region's special status was revoked in 2019, with heightened security measures.
